Here is a beautiful Facit typewriter from the 1970s. This typewriter is in amazing working condition, and really is prepared for heavy use. It's as close to the functionality of a desktop that a portable typewriter can get! It really is a joy to type on. Cosmetically, this typewriter has some minor flaws. There are some small chips in the paint where the carriage return lever strikes the corner of the machine, and some ink stains on the sides and back, but overall is in fairly good condition. The case is amazingly well-preserved.
